General note ABSTRACT<br/><br/>The concrete structural elements commonly deteriorate due to the development of cracking and palling of concrete due to various reasons. In building engineering, the repair and rehabilitation of reinforced concrete structures facing deterioration has gained widespread acceptance. The repair of the cracks ensures the safety of the structure’s up to the intended service life. Various methods and materials are in use to repair these cracks, among these, grouting g is considered to be efficient and user friendly technique. Resin is the type of the polymers being used as advanced materials with different types of filler such as and, GGBFS etc. to produce grouts for repair, strengthening and rehabilitation. Epoxy and polyester resin are the two common types of resin. Titis experimental study is undertaken to investigate the suitability of resin grout with marble dust as filler in combination with sand, exposed to differen1 environmental conditions and ages. The<br/>grout proportions (Resin: filler) considered during this study are; I:I and I:2. Sand is used as filler traditionally in the production of grouts. During this study Marble dust is also used as filler by replacing sand 0%, 50%, and 100% by weight. A total number of 460 specimens of standard size were cast and tested. The suitability of resin grout is studied in terms of compressive strength development and durability. For strength development the specimen were tested at 1, 14, 28, 60, and 91 days. The durability of resin grout is studied by exposing the specimen lo four different environmental.<br/>Conditions: wet, dry-wet, natural environment (open to sky) and buried in local soil. The<br/>result showed the marginal effect of age on the strength properties of resin grout. Resin<br/>exhibited pronounced durability in almost all the exposed conditions with slight condition particularly at later ages. The marble dust is emerged as is a wastage material of marble industry and can be prospective substitute of sand.<br/><br/>
